Bacterial

Anything that destroys bacteria or suppresses their growth or their ability to reproduce. Heat, chemicals such as chlorine, and antibiotic drugs all have antibacterial properties. Many antibacterial products for cleaning and handwashing are sold today. Such products do not reduce the risk for symptoms of viral infectious diseases in otherwise healthy persons. This does not preclude the potential contribution of antibacterial products to reducing symptoms of bacterial diseases in the home.

  • HY-N16448
    Xanthoascin
    Inhibitor
    Xanthoascin (Compound 1) is a natural phenolic metabolite with strong anti plant pathogen activity. Xanthoascin can be extracted from the solid fermentation product of endophytic fungus Aspergillus sp. IFB-YXS isolated from Ginkgo biloba leaves. Xanthoascin has a MIC of 0.3125 µg/mL against Clavibacter michiganense subsp. Sepedonicus and moderate inhibitory activity against other pathogens (MIC = 5-20 µg/mL). Xanthoascin can disrupt the permeability of bacterial cell membranes, leading to nucleic acid leakage.

  • HY-177105
    JNJ-6640
    Inhibitor
    JNJ-6640 is an inhibitor targeting mycobacterial PurF (the first enzyme in the de novo purine biosynthesis pathway) with potent anti-tuberculosis activity. JNJ-6640 exhibits bactericidal activity against Mycobacterium tuberculosis in vitro, with an MIC90 of 8.6 nM. JNJ-6640 disrupts de novo purine biosynthesis, inhibits M. tuberculosis DNA replication in vivo. JNJ-6640 exhibits anti-tuberculosis efficacy in acutely infected mice. JNJ-6640 can be used for the study of tuberculosis.

  • HY-19428
    Ranbezolid
    Inhibitor
    Ranbezolid (RBx7644 free base) is an orally active, oxazolidinone antibiotic against Gram-positive and Gram-negative anaerobes including Staphylococcus aureus, Staphylococcus epidermidis and Bacteroides fragilis. Ranbezolid can inhibit the 50s ribosomal subunit with an IC50 of 17 μM for bacterial ribosomes. Ranbezolid interferes cell wall and lipid synthesis. Ranbezolid can rapidly kill bacteria, significantly reduce bacterial load, and has better cardiovascular safety. Ranbezolid can be used for the study of antibiotics for anaerobic bacteria.
